Indonesia | After the Earthquake { 29 images } Created 10 Oct 2009

Western Sumatra, Indonesia: A devastating earthquake of magnitude 7.6 struck at 5.16pm local timeon September 30 2009, 85km under the sea north-west of Padang that has claimed the lives of an estimated 2000 people.
Photography: Joseph Feil
